Shiva trucking LTD is looking for an experienced dispatcher:
We have 10-20 jobs happing daily and need someone who can manage the dispatch of 10-20 trucks at any given time:

- Answer all incoming calls and document relevant information.
- Respond to any issues and follow-up by coordinating with the appropriate departments or field teams.
- Respond to customer queries related to Pitbull services.
- Direct crews and other field units to the appropriate sites.
- Prioritize and organize calls according to urgency.
- Supervise the route and status of field units to prioritize their daily schedule in conjunction with field supervision.
- Maintain and update call logs, call records and other important documentation.
- Ensure the drivers have the proper instructions to perform their duties safely.
- Listen to all driver concerns and act on them appropriately.
- Ensure the company meets all customer requirements, and any changes are communicated immediately.
- Ensure that the driver has adequate time to perform his duties safely and within the Hours of Work Regulations.
- Manage fuel card accounts.
- Book accommodations when required.

**Requirements**:

- A high school diploma or equivalent
- Computer skills: ability to learn various software, proficient in MS Office, excellent data entry skills
- Attention to detail and a high degree of accuracy
- Ability to work in a fast-paced environment
- Strong knowledge of emergency processes and procedures
- Excellent communication skills
- Must be able to organize, prioritize and multi-task effectively
- Proven experience of working well under pressure.
- General knowledge of the transportation industry
- Previous experience in the oil and gas industry will be a strong asset

**Salary**: $15.00-$22.00 per hour
